A youthful Docker side earn a deserved draw against AFC Sudbury with Ryan Blackman supplying the only goal.

AFC Sudbury 1-1 Tilbury ATT: 93

Tilbury earned a point in their third game in five days against an unchanged AFC Sudbury side on Wednesday night.

On a bitterly cold night in Suffolk, Tilbury rang the changes giving Bradley Webb and Ryan Blackman their first starts for the club and gave debuts to academy players Matt Keiller and Dominic Goggin. Tilbury also welcomed back Tony Jacobs and Aaron Waters to the side, but both players had to be substituted due to new injury's.

Tilbury made a bright start with some good play from Aiken. On 19 Ryan Blackman hit a rasping shot that was well saved. On 29 Sudbury's David Cowley freekick hit the underside of Driscoll's bar and away for safety. Within seconds Ingram ran into the box and was adjudged to have been pushed by Waters and the referee pointed to the spot. Ingram scored low to Driscoll's right hand post. 4 minutes later Emiel Aiken had to be substituted, but this did not deter the Dockers and they drew level on 38 when Wraight crossed, Jack Carlile shot before the ball fell to Blackman to hit home. Just before the break Antione went close for the home side.
After the break the Dockers again started brightly with a Crooks header cleared off the line from a Wraight cross.
Cowley continued his good runs down the left giving Webb a tough time and Cowley had a good effort on 54. Crooks was again denied on 65 when Curtler's corner was again cleared off the line. On 70 Tilbury had another enforced substitution when Waters made way for Goggin. Towards the end the match the game lacked clear cut chances with the exception of Tom Cutts who almost stole the points with a good header.

After the game Assistant Manager, Paul Joynes said: "It was a good point earned by a young side. We drafted in some academy boys and they did well"

On Saturday, Tilbury travel to playoff hopefuls, Thamesmead Town, with a 3:00pm kick off.

Tilbury: Driscoll, B.Webb, Waters (Goggin 70), Crooks, Nightingill (C), Henty, Jacobs (Keiller 46), Blackman, Aiken (Carlile 34), Cutler, Wraight.
